Understanding Dove Breast Meat

Published in Game Meat Classification 2 mins read

Yes, based on the provided information, dove breast is considered red meat.

Dove breast meat is a popular target for hunters, known for its rich flavor. While opinions on meat classification can sometimes vary, the reference explicitly categorizes it.

Is Dove Breast Red Meat?

According to one perspective shared in the reference, dove breast meat falls under the classification of red meat. The reference states:

It's a red meat if you think it's “gamey” you are over cooking it.

This perspective suggests that the perception of dove meat being "gamey" is not inherent to the meat itself but rather a result of improper cooking, specifically overcooking.

Key Insights from the Reference:

  • Classification: Dove breast is classified as red meat.
  • Cooking Impact: A "gamey" taste is linked to overcooking, not the meat type itself.
  • Other Uses: The reference also mentions consuming other parts, noting:
    • Saving hearts and gizzards for use in dishes like gumbo.
    • Preparing dove breasts on the grill, often wrapped with jalapeño and bacon.

This highlights the versatility of dove meat and the importance of correct preparation to enjoy its flavor profile, which, as a red meat, is best when not overdone.
